Description

Ultrafuse® PLA PRO1 is developed as a high-speed engineering thermoplastic that prints as easy as PLA, at speeds previously considered unusable. Yet it retains far better mechanical properties, that even exceed printed ABS objects. Something that the most demanding users have always had to make a compromise on prior to Ultrafuse® PLA PRO1.

By varying the print settings, users can optimize for speed, strength, surface quality or a mix of those qualities beyond performance levels of traditional filaments. When you find yourself in an environment that requires reliable performance print after print, look no further than to increase your productivity with Ultrafuse® PLA PRO1. By cranking up the speed you can save at least 30%* in printing time. To achieve this high speed, we recommend setting your printer in the tem- perature range of 220°C to 230°C*. Superfast printing may affect surface quality. Ultrafuse® PLA PRO1 has strong layer adhesion which makes prints much stronger, thus increasing functionality.

Material Properties
  • Tensile strength (MPa): 21.8 (z-x), 48 (x-y) MPa
  • Flexural modulus (MPa): 2340 (x-z), 2823 (x-y) MPa
  • Elongation (break): 0.9 % (z-x), 21.9 %(x-y)
Printing Guidelines
  • Nozzle Temperature: 200-220 °C
  • Build Chamber Temperature: -
  • Bed Temperature: 50 - 70 °C
  • Bed Material: Glass, tape at low temperature
  • Nozzle Diameter: ≥ 0.4 mm
  • Print Speed: 40 -150 mm / s
